College Football Star Sends Romantic Death Threat to Girlfriend
When roses don’t send the right message, and chocolates can’t quite capture the mood, why not send that special lady in your life a loving text message? Like Florida Gators star wide receiver Chris Rainey, who told his girlfriend it was “time to die” late last night.
Rainey, who is one of the fastest and (clearly) most romantic players in college football, did what any good business man would do after sending an online love application. He arranged a face-to-face meeting… at 2:15 a.m.
Sadly, this gesture did not go over well. According to ESPN.com, Rainey went to her home, they talked and she told him to leave.”
Fear not, both hopeless romantics who read the Spike.com sports page. Rainey did not give up on love! He simply went back to the text message route to win her affection.
“Wait and see what happens when they leave” he said while searching for the “I’m going to stab you in your sleep” emoticon on his iPhone.
Rainey has since been “unofficially” suspended by the team and will now faces a few stalking charges from the Florida district attorney’s office.
No word from the girlfriend as to whether she has been wooed by his charming threats.
